Twin cyclones batter Australia

Two powerful cyclones have hit northern Australia, knocking out power to thousands, tearing roofs off houses and prompting coastal residents to flee their homes.

The twin storms, dubbed the “cyclone sandwich” by locals, struck within hours of each other, 1,500 miles apart, amid warnings the violent winds and drenching rains could prove deadly.
